Has anyone rented dvc points for a stay, and if so did you rent from an individual, or go through a rental company?
 
I have rented my DVC points. Many people rent points. It is valid and functional.

Remember, you aren't actually renting points. You are renting the reservation. The points belong to the DVC owner, as does the reservation that they make in your name.

Demand for rentals is higher than points available to rent. Demand for certain room types is higher than available inventory. For best results, have realistic expectations and be planning 11+ months in advance. Know that DVC can high season is September through marathon, and runDisney weekends are also high demand. Your booking may need to be paid up front. It is generally not changeable or refundable. You won't get any other Disney discounts or free dining. You won't get daily housekeeping. Room configurations will usually include sofabeds, particularly in studio villas.

If there is any issue, Disney is not a part of the transaction and will not be a part of making it right.
 
David's DVC advertises here and seem to have a good reputation. I rented at another web site which I'm not allowed to name (they don't advertise). Alway remember the money spent is not refundable. But the company I rented from offers cancellation insurance where the refund goes lower the closer you get to check in to the point where there is no refund at all. Read the fine print.
 

I have rented from David's and it went very well. The earlier you get your request in the better.
 
The companies charge a higher rate- about $1-$3 more per point than individuals and depending on stay and location could be $300-$1000 difference. There is a forum for individual renting on DIS too. Most people are honest and have references. If you do your research you'd be fine that way too.

In all cases, the renting party is also worried that they've tied their points up for you and that you might then cancel, hence the strict cancellation language.

Renting points is usually WAY cheaper than paying Disney's price for a villa or than staying at the resort in a regular hotel room. As mentioned, no housekeeping. Also, the hotel rooms and villas are not the same. Furnishing, configuration, bedding, etc. does vary. A room at the BCV is not the same as a room at the Beach Club, BLT is not the same as the Contemporary, etc. Looking at photos online will give you an idea of what to expect.

I've rented from David's several times and highly recommend it. I like getting a deluxe for the price of a moderate! I also like that David's lets you pay with PayPal and has the option for no interest over 6 months. We're normally staying for at least a week and that can get pricey! It's nice to be able to split up the payments instead of having to put it all out at one time. I tend to plan our trips way in advance so they've always been able to find something for me. I like that you can pick up to 4 options for them to look for availability. The only downside is if you have your heart set on a particular resort and a particular category(ie Beach Club studio only). If you're pretty flexible, it's a great money saving option.
